Best peptide lip gloss Structural Conformation Basics

Contaminants such as trifluoroacetic acid residuals are monitored during peptide purification steps. Notably, purity alone cannot fully predict long-term storage stability of peptide samples. The purity of peptide samples is often expressed as a percentage, with values above 95% considered acceptable for most applications. Finding purity accurately needs reference standards for calibration. Residual‑solvent assay reports display varied contaminant residues derived from different peptide‑synthesis technical routes. Thus, purity is an important parameter to consider when designing formulation studies.
